About B. Le Luyer

B. Le Luyer is a scholar working on Surgery, Gastroenterology,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Epidemiology and Nutrition and Dietetics, having authored 47 papers that have together received 474 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Gastroesophageal reflux and treatments (5 papers), Clinical Nutrition and Gastroenterology (5 papers), Asthma and respiratory diseases (4 papers), Digestive system and related health (3 papers), Gastrointestinal disorders and treatments (3 papers), Esophageal and GI Pathology (3 papers), Metabolism and Genetic Disorders (3 papers) and Infant Health and Development (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Gastroenterology (52 citations),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(143 citations), Immunology and Allergy (20 citations), Surgery (134 citations) and Speech and Hearing (20 citations). B. Le Luyer has collaborated with scholars based in France, Switzerland and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include P. Le Roux, A Lafuma, Pierre Gillet, P Garandeau, France Leturcq, Anne‐Marie Bertrand, Jean‐Claude Carel, S. Soskin, Chantal Stuckens and Myriam Rosilio.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Pediatric Gastroenterology and Nutrition, Archives de Pédiatrie, Diabetes Care, Digestive and Liver Disease and Journal of Cystic Fibrosis.
